I have some Columbia PFG pants that I used to think were good. A while ago I found some Helly Hanson pants on clearance and I got two pairs at West Marine. Now I never wear the Columbia's. The HH are more fitted, breathable, stretchy soft material(comfortable), and don't make that nylon noise while I peddle or move around. I even wear these when I am not fishing.

I believe they are hiking pants. My suggestion is to get some quality hiking pants from reputable companies. Heck, maybe even Columbia makes some good ones. It's just the PFG ones that I now realize are over prized nylon pants.
